Live 5 News is reporting that Fowler’s Mustache guitarist Nick Collins has gotten out of bed for the first time since August.

Collins was seriously injured in a hit-and-run accident, resulting in his leg being amputated. On Monday, he was able to make his way out of bed and into a wheelchair.

Live 5 spoke to Collins in his MUSC hospital room, and he seemed to be in very high spirits.

“I was out for six or seven weeks and then for the next three weeks I couldn’t talk,” said Collins remembering back to the first days he woke up from a coma. “I’m still supposed to be in the ICU. I was projected to be in the hospital 18 months.”

NAC Wins, the organization set up by Collins’ friends, family, and bandmates, has raised tens of thousands of dollars for Collins’ medical expenses since the accident. According to the NAC Wins website, there are no benefits planned for the rest of the year, but stay tuned for future events.
